I've got both a 30L and 45L cilo worksack. I really like them and have not had any issues through a fair bit of hard use. The stitching and overall quality seems as good or better than what you find on any other pack I've seen and used. This is different from some cilo packs in the past as I think they've addressed some earlier issues. They both carry quite well given the lighter suspension, I find them to fit and feel better than BD packs. When overloaded to the top of the extension the 45 still carries just fine. Is it a backpacking pack? Def not. Will it take all your stuff into a spot without crushing you then be useable on a climb? Absolutely! If it fits you, you can't go wrong.
